  • Publication number: 20240123402
    Abstract: An indoor smoker includes an exhaust duct and an air handler fluidly coupled with the exhaust duct for urging a flow of smoke from a smoking chamber, through the exhaust duct, and out of a discharge vent. A catalytic converter is positioned within the exhaust duct, the catalytic converter comprising a catalytic element and a catalyst heater, and an air quality monitoring system is operably coupled to the exhaust duct. A controller is configured to measure an air quality of the flow of smoke passing through the exhaust duct using the air quality monitoring system, determine that an emissions control failure has occurred based at least in part on the air quality, and stop the flow of smoke in response to determining that the emissions control failure has occurred.

  • Patent number: 9006627
    Abstract: A microwave oven includes a top wall, side walls, and a bottom wall at least partially defining a cavity of the microwave oven, and a table coupled to the bottom wall. The table has a top surface and an opposing bottom surface. The top surface is configured to support an item within the cavity. A light source directs light to the table. The table is configured to diffuse light emitted from the light source into the cavity.

  • Publication number: 20140167935
    Abstract: Systems and methods for appliance remote control identification are provided. An exemplary method includes receiving, at the appliance, an operational command message from a remote control device which instructs the appliance to perform an operation. The method further includes obtaining an identification attribute associated with the remote control device. Further, the identification attribute is presented on a display of the appliance. An exemplary system includes an exemplary appliance having a user interface including a display, a controller, and a remote device interface. The exemplary system further includes a network and a plurality of remote control devices.

  • Publication number: 20130008895
    Abstract: A system and methods are disclosed for providing a double line break having a secondary power break to function components in a microwave oven. The double line break includes at least two power switches, such as relay devices that provide back-up protection in case one switch fails, or a primary interlock switch corresponding to a door of the oven.

  • Publication number: 20120055039
    Abstract: An appliance for drying or warming associated laundry items includes a housing having a wall forming a stationary cavity dimensioned to receive the associated laundry items. At least one article support member is preferably contained within the cavity. A heater increases a temperature of associated air within the cavity and a fan circulates the heated air within the cavity. A vent is dimensioned to allow air to exit the housing cavity, and a controller regulates circulation of the associated heated air within the cavity.
